What is the California Child Care Center Personal Rights Notice?
The California Child Care Center Personal Rights Notice is a critical form that serves to inform parents and guardians about the fundamental rights of children receiving care. This document outlines essential protections and entitlements for children in child care environments, aimed at ensuring a safe and respectful atmosphere. Parents or guardians are required to sign this form to acknowledge their understanding of these personal rights.
Its primary purpose is to establish a clear understanding of each child's rights within child care settings, allowing for greater transparency and accountability.

Key Features of the California Child Care Center Personal Rights Notice
The California Child Care Center Personal Rights Notice includes several significant features to facilitate understanding and compliance. It is a fillable form, providing fields for essential information, including the facility's name and the child’s details. Importantly, it details personal rights such as safety, dignity, and freedom from abuse, ensuring that parents are aware of their children's entitlements.
Sections of the form highlight crucial rights that foster a nurturing environment, including the right to be informed about complaints and the freedom to attend religious services.
